816km down Portugal
Those of you have been following me over the last few years will know that I've done lots of loaded cycle touring, camping along the way and carrying all my stuff in panniers or bike packing bags. Unfortunately, health has overcome this capability and I'm now into doing longer distances with the support of a van and team, staying in hotels.
In 2023 I did a fantastic ride from the UK to Barcelona with a group of Parkinson's cyclists. I was unable to join them in 2024 when they went to Norway, but delighted to be able to rejoin for a ride in 2025 the full length of Portugal from north to south. The meticulously planned route shows 816 km, at approximately 82km per day, with the support of a van driven by our mechanic/driver/feeder/soigneur Steve Wesson.
Some facts about the team: We are 24 people on tour, 21 cyclists and 3 support. 15 of the cyclists have Parkinson´s, up from 13 last year, and 9 at Bike2Barcelona in 2023. Nationality in the group is 4 from Canada, 3 from USA, 8 from UK and 9 from Norway
